WebNov 3, 2024 · Getting a bipolar disorder diagnosis usually first involves visiting your healthcare provider. They will do a physical exam and may order blood work. Blood testing can’t tell you if you have bipolar disorder, but it can rule out medical conditions that may be causing your symptoms such as thyroid imbalances. 1 i might be late paroles https://soluciontotal.net

Mania is a condition in which you display an over-the-top level of activity or energy, mood or behavior. This elevation must be a change from your usual self and be noticeable by others. Symptoms include feelings of invincibility, lack of sleep, racing thoughts and ideas, rapid talking and having false beliefs or perceptions.

WebThese moods range from manic episodes to depressive episodes. Bipolar I disorder is defined by manic episodes that last at least 7 days (most of the day, nearly every day) or when manic symptoms are so severe that hospital care is needed. Lithium carbonate can be... list of programs on pcWebFeb 17, 2024 · There is no specific lab test or physical exam for bipolar mania or depression. Instead, a doctor will carefully note the type, severity, frequency, and duration of the symptoms you are experiencing.
